﻿			:root {
				--edublink-color-primary: #89D050;
				--edublink-color-primary-alt: #31B978;
				--edublink-color-secondary: #EE4A62;
				--edublink-color-textSecondary: #ff5b5c;
				--edublink-color-tertiary: #f8b81f;
				--edublink-color-dark: #231F40;
				--edublink-color-body: #808080;
				--edublink-color-heading: #181818;
				--edublink-color-white: #ffffff;
				--edublink-color-shade: #F5F5F5;
				--edublink-color-border: #e5e5e5;
				--edublink-color-black: #000000;
				--edublink-color-off-white: #bababa;
				--edublink-color-lighten01: #f0f4f5;
				--edublink-color-lighten02: #edf5f8;
				--edublink-color-lighten03: #f5f1eb;
				--edublink-color-lighten04: #f7f5f2;
				--edublink-color-extra01: #0ecd73;
				--edublink-color-extra02: #8e56ff;
				--edublink-color-extra03: #f92596;
				--edublink-color-extra04: #5866eb;
				--edublink-color-extra05: #f8941f;
				--edublink-color-extra06: #39c0fa;
				--edublink-color-extra07: #da04f8;
				--edublink-color-extra08: #4664e4;
				--edublink-color-extra09: #525151;
				--edublink-color-extra10: #404040;
				--edublink-color-extra11: #22272e;
				--edublink-gradient-primary: linear-gradient(-90deg, var(--edublink-color-primary-alt) 0%, var(--edublink-color-primary) 100%);
				--edublink-gradient-primary-alt: linear-gradient(-90deg, var(--edublink-color-primary) 0%, var(--edublink-color-primary-alt) 100%);
				--edublink-radius-small: 5px;
				--edublink-radius: 10px;
				--edublink-radius-big: 16px;
				--edublink-p-light: 300;
				--edublink-p-regular: 400;
				--edublink-p-medium: 500;
				--edublink-p-semi-bold: 600;
				--edublink-p-bold: 700;
				--edublink-p-extra-bold: 800;
				--edublink-p-black: 900;
				--edublink-shadow-darker: 0px 10px 50px 0px rgba(26, 46, 85, 0.1);
				--edublink-shadow-darker2: 0px 20px 50px 0px rgba(26, 46, 85, 0.1);
				--edublink-shadow-dark: 0px 10px 30px 0px rgba(20, 36, 66, 0.15);
				--edublink-shadow-darkest: 0px 10px 30px 0px rgba(0, 0, 0, 0.05);
				--edublink-shadow-darker3: 0px 4px 50px 0px rgba(0, 0, 0, 0.1);
				--edublink-shadow-darker4: 0px 20px 70px 0px rgba(15, 107, 92, 0.2);
				--edublink-transition: 0.3s;
				--edublink-transition-2: 0.5s;
				--edublink-transition-transform: transform .65s cubic-bezier(.23, 1, .32, 1);
				--edublink-font-primary: 'Poppins', sans-serif;
				--edublink-font-secondary: 'Spartan', sans-serif;
				--edublink-font-size-b1: 15px;
				--edublink-font-size-b2: 13px;
				--edublink-font-size-b3: 14px;
				--edublink-font-size-b4: 12px;
				--edublink-line-height-b1: 1.73;
				--edublink-line-height-b2: 1.85;
				--edublink-line-height-b3: 1.6;
				--edublink-line-height-b4: 1.3;
				--edublink-h1: 50px;
				--edublink-h2: 36px;
				--edublink-h3: 28px;
				--edublink-h4: 20px;
				--edublink-h5: 18px;
				--edublink-h6: 16px;
				--edublink-h1-lineHeight: 1.2;
				--edublink-h2-lineHeight: 1.39;
				--edublink-h3-lineHeight: 1.43;
				--edublink-h4-lineHeight: 1.4;
				--edublink-h5-lineHeight: 1.45;
				--edublink-h6-lineHeight: 1.62;
			}

.hide {
    display: none;
}
#footer{width:100%;height:auto;padding-bottom:20px;background:#282828;color:#666;font-size:14px;}
#footer a{color:#666;}
#footer .footer-wrapper{height:100%;width:80%;margin:0 auto;background:#282828}
#footer .footer-wrapper .footer-wrapper-top{width:100%;height:130px;line-height:130px;border-bottom:1px solid #333}

#footer .footer-wrapper .footer-wrapper-top a:hover{color:#999}
#footer .footer-wrapper .footer-wrapper-top .footer-wrapper-top-left{float:left}
#footer .footer-wrapper .footer-wrapper-top .footer-wrapper-top-left a{margin-right:38px}
#footer .footer-wrapper .footer-wrapper-top .footer-wrapper-top-left .footer-mobile{position:relative}
#footer .footer-wrapper .footer-wrapper-top .footer-wrapper-top-left .footer-mobile i{position:absolute;background:url(https://www.cancer123.com/images/footer-mobile-code.png) no-repeat;width:122px;height:131px;bottom:23px;left:-20px}
#footer .footer-wrapper .footer-wrapper-top .footer-wrapper-top-left .footer-app i{position:absolute;background:url(https://www.cancer123.com/images/footer-app-code.png) no-repeat;x}
#footer .footer-wrapper .footer-wrapper-top .footer-wrapper-top-left .footer-mobile:hover i{display:inline-block}
#footer .footer-wrapper .footer-wrapper-top .footer-wrapper-top-left .footer-mobile:before{content:"";display:inline-block;background:url(https://www.cancer123.com/images/footer-mobile.svg) no-repeat;width:14px;height:23px;vertical-align:middle;margin-right:10px;margin-top:-3px}
#footer .footer-wrapper .footer-wrapper-top .footer-wrapper-top-right{float:right}
.left,.pm-suggest-tips .img-item>img,.wx-code{float:left}
#footer .footer-wrapper .footer-wrapper-top .footer-wrapper-top-right .weibo,#footer .footer-wrapper .footer-wrapper-top .footer-wrapper-top-right .weixin{display:inline-block;margin-left:40px}
#footer .footer-wrapper .footer-wrapper-top .footer-wrapper-top-right .weixin{width:25px;height:21px;position:relative;background:url(https://www.cancer123.com/images/footer-share-weixin.svg) no-repeat}
#footer .footer-wrapper .footer-wrapper-top .footer-wrapper-top-right .weixin i,.home-weixin i{position:absolute;background:url(https://www.cgene.com/d/file/p/2024-08-13/ab16823e0c1dbad34c2cb945c70c29d4.jpg) no-repeat;background-size:150px 200px;-moz-background-size:150px 200px;-webkit-background-size:150px 200px;-o-background-size:150px 200px;width:150px;height:200px;bottom:40px;right:-55px;border-radius:4px;-webkit-border-radius:4px;-moz-border-radius:4px}
#footer .footer-wrapper .footer-wrapper-top .footer-wrapper-top-right .weixin i:after{content:"";border-top:10px solid #fff;border-right:10px solid transparent;border-bottom:none;border-left:10px solid transparent;position:absolute;bottom:-10px;left:50%;margin-left:-10px;display:block}
#footer .footer-wrapper .footer-wrapper-top .footer-wrapper-top-right .weixin:hover i,a[class|=btn],.home-weixin:hover i{display:inline-block}
#footer .footer-wrapper .footer-wrapper-top .footer-wrapper-top-right .weixin:hover{background:url(https://www.cancer123.com/images/footer-share-weixinhover.svg) no-repeat}
#footer .footer-wrapper .footer-wrapper-top .footer-wrapper-top-right .weibo{width:26px;height:21px;background:url(https://www.cancer123.com/images/footer-share-weibo.svg) no-repeat}
#footer .footer-wrapper .footer-wrapper-top .footer-wrapper-top-right .weibo:hover{background:url(https://www.cancer123.com/images/footer-share-weibohover.svg) no-repeat}
#footer .footer-wrapper .footer-wrapper-bottom{margin-top:20px;position:relative}
#footer .footer-wrapper .footer-wrapper-bottom a,#footer .footer-wrapper .footer-wrapper-bottom span{font-size:12px}
#footer .footer-wrapper .footer-wrapper-bottom i{display:inline-block;width:1px;height:12px;margin:0 26px;background:#666;vertical-align:middle}
#footer .footer-wrapper .footer-wrapper-bottom .copyrightLink{position:absolute;right:0}
#body,#login-body,.p-relative{position:relative}
#footer .footer-wrapper .footer-wrapper-bottom a:hover{color:#999;text-decoration:underline}
.popFaceTitle a:hover,a,a:hover{text-decoration:none}
#footer .footer-wrapper .footer-wrapper-bottom .police{background:url(https://www.cancer123.com/images/icon-police.png) no-repeat;padding-left:20px}
#footer .footer-wrapper .space-footer-bottom{margin-top:10px}		


.home-weixin i{bottom:70px;right:20px;}
@media (max-width: 768px) {
     #footer{padding-top:5px;}
	 #footer .footer-wrapper{width:90%;}
	  #footer a{margin-right:10px;}
    #footer .footer-wrapper .footer-wrapper-top,#footer .footer-wrapper .footer-wrapper-bottom i{display:none;}
	#footer .footer-wrapper .footer-wrapper-bottom .copyrightLink{position:relative;display:block;margin-top:10px;text-align:center;}
}

.bishua{background:url(../../images/bishua.png) no-repeat center;height:20px;width:100%;background-size:auto 100% ;display: block;}
.bishua-left{background:url(../../images/bishua.png) no-repeat left;height:20px;width:100%;background-size:auto 100% ;display: block;}
.menu-xin-25 a{-webkit-box-flex: 0;
    -ms-flex: 0 0 25%;
    flex: 0 0 50%;
    max-width: 25%;}
.menu-xin-50 a{-webkit-box-flex: 0;
    -ms-flex: 0 0 50%;
    flex: 0 0 50%;
    max-width: 50%;}
.menu-xin-25 .menu-xin-1{-webkit-box-flex: 0;
    -ms-flex: 0 0 100%;
    flex: 0 0 100%;
    max-width: 100%;}
.page-number{}
.page-number{clear:both;padding:20px 0 20px 0;text-align:center;}
.page-number .active_page{background-color:#51C332;color:#fff;}
.page-number a{display:inline-block;padding:0 12px;height:30px; line-height:30px; text-align:center;border:1px solid #dfdfdf;margin:5px;font-size:14px;background-color:#fff;border-radius:5px;}
.page-number b,.page-number a:hover{display:inline-block;padding:0 12px;height:30px; line-height:30px; text-align:center;border:1px solid #fff;margin:5px;font-size:14px;background-color:#51C332;color:#fff;border-radius:5px;
    -webkit-transition: var(--edublink-transition);
    transition: var(--edublink-transition);}
.page-number a b{background-color:#fff;padding:0;color:#999999;display:inline;}
@media (max-width: 768px) {
.mm1{padding-right:0;padding-left: 25px;}
}
.elementor-15416 .elementor-widget-container{padding:20px 0;}
.elementor-15416 .elementor-widget-container a{color:#23AA1C;}
.elementor-15416 .elementor-widget-container a:hover{text-decoration: underline;	color:#23AA1C;}
.elementor-15416 .elementor-widget-container img{}

.elementor-15416 .elementor-widget-container h1{font-size: 24px;margin:20px 0;}
.elementor-15416 .elementor-widget-container h2{font-size: 20px;margin:20px 0;}
.elementor-15416 .elementor-widget-container h3{font-size: 18px;margin:10px 0;}

.recommend-box {

    margin-top: 20px;

    position: relative;    padding: 20px 0 40px;

    font-size: 12px;

    border-bottom: 1px solid #eeeeee;

}
.recommend-box .normal {}.recommend-box .recommend-works a{    background-image: url(https://www.cancer123.com/images/zuopindianzan.svg);    background-color: #ffd100;margin:0 auto;display:block;    width: 118px;    height: 76px;    border-radius: 50px 50px 50px 50px;    text-align: center;    color: #282828;    background-repeat: no-repeat;    background-position: center 12px;    padding-top: 44px;    -webkit-box-sizing: border-box;    -moz-box-sizing: border-box;    box-sizing: border-box;    position: relative;    display: block;}

	.recommend-box .recommend-works a:hover{background-color: #FBE065;}.recommend-box .recommend-works {}
.recommend-box .recommend-works .recommend-number {
font-style: normal;
    font-size: 14px;    text-align: center;

    color: #282828;    cursor: pointer;

}